Understanding Juice Cleansing and its Benefits

What is a Juice Cleanse?

A juice cleanse, also known as a juice fast, is a short-term diet that involves consuming only freshly pressed or extracted fruit and vegetable juices and water. The idea behind a juice cleanse is to give your digestive system a break from processing solid food, allowing your body to focus on detoxification and healing. By ingesting a wide variety of nutrients in liquid form, you flood your body with essential vitamins, minerals, and enzymes, supporting your overall health.

Preparing for a Juice Cleanse

Consult Your Healthcare Provider

Before starting any new diet, especially if you have underlying health conditions, it is essential to consult your healthcare provider. They can provide guidance specific to your needs and advise you on any necessary modifications to ensure a safe and successful juice cleanse experience.

Choose the Right Time

Selecting an appropriate time to begin your juice cleanse is crucial. Avoid periods of high stress, intense physical activity, or special events where you may be tempted to deviate from your cleanse. Pick a time when you can dedicate a few days solely to self-care and juicing.

Decide on the Duration

Determining the duration of your juice cleanse depends on your personal goals and comfort level. Beginners often start with a 1-3 day cleanse, gradually increasing the duration over time. It is crucial to listen to your body and adjust the length of your cleanse accordingly.

Invest in a Good Juicer

Investing in a reliable juicer is essential for a successful juice cleanse. Look for a juicer that can extract the maximum amount of juice from your fruits and vegetables while retaining the essential nutrients. Cold-pressed or masticating juicers are often recommended as they preserve more enzymes and nutrients than traditional centrifugal juicers.

Implementing Your Juice Cleanse

Choosing Your Ingredients

To ensure a well-rounded cleanse, choose a variety of fruits and vegetables for your juice recipes. Include leafy greens such as spinach and kale, along with fruits like apples, lemons, and berries. Experiment with different flavor combinations to find what you enjoy the most. Organic produce is ideal, as it reduces your exposure to pesticides and other chemicals.

Preparing Your Juices

Wash and prep your produce thoroughly before juicing. Remove any peelings or seeds that are not suitable for consumption. It is best to consume your juices immediately after extraction to obtain the maximum nutritional benefit. If needed, store your juices in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 72 hours, but note that their nutritional value may decrease over time.

Hydration and Additional Beverages

Staying hydrated is crucial during a juice cleanse. Alongside your freshly pressed juices, drink plenty of water throughout the day to help your body flush out toxins. Herbal teas, especially those designed for detoxification, can also be enjoyed during your cleanse.

Post-Cleanse Transition

Gradually reintroducing solid foods after your juice cleanse is essential to avoid shocking your digestive system. Start with easily digestible foods like soups, smoothies, and steamed vegetables. Slowly reintroduce solid foods over a few days, making note of any reactions your body may have to certain foods.
